What are Specialized Driving Courses?
Specialized driving courses are training programs created to teach advanced driving techniques beyond the basics of running a vehicle. These courses differ based on the target audience, the types of vehicles, and the particular skills being taught.

Taking specialized driving courses carries numerous advantages for drivers at all skill levels. Here are a few of the key benefits:
1. Boosted Safety
Specialized driving courses equip motorists with the skills to react to dangerous scenarios effectively. For example, defensive driving courses teach chauffeurs how to prepare for the actions of others on the road, thus minimizing the probability of accidents.
2. Greater Confidence
Many chauffeurs lack confidence, specifically when faced with challenging driving conditions or operating bigger vehicles. Specialized courses develop confidence through hands-on practice and expert instruction, making chauffeurs more ready to deal with different driving situations.
3. Insurance Discounts
Some insurance provider use discount rates to insurance policy holders who have actually finished specialized driving courses. Motorists can conserve significantly on their premiums by investing in their skills.
4. Enhanced Vehicle Control
Courses like advanced performance driving focus on fine-tuning a driver's ability to control their car at high speeds or throughout emergency situation circumstances. This heightened level of control can serve comprehensive safety benefits.
5. Convenience and Flexibility
Numerous driving schools use specialized courses at various times, consisting of weekends and evenings. In addition, some even supply online learning modules, permitting students to balance their education with personal and work commitments.
6. Understanding of New Technologies
With the fast improvement in automotive technology, specialized driving courses, such as those for electrical vehicles, educate chauffeurs on running new and advanced car functions. Comprehending these innovations can enhance the general driving experience.
7. Customized Learning Experience
Specialized driving courses deal with particular needs. For instance, a motorcyclist will learn different driving techniques compared to somebody participating in a winter driving course. This tailored method guarantees that the training matters and applicable.
